Abstract

The utility model provides a kind of loudspeaker mould group, it includes the loudspeaker monomer for having the shell of accommodating space and being contained in the accommodating space, the accommodating space is separated into ante-chamber and back cavity by the loudspeaker monomer, the loudspeaker monomer includes magnetic circuit system, the magnetic circuit system includes lower clamp plate, magnet steel on the lower clamp plate and the pole piece for being attached at the magnet steel, the magnetic circuit system includes running through the lower clamp plate, the through-hole of the magnet steel and the pole piece, separator is arranged far from the magnet steel side in the pole piece, the separator covers the through-hole, the back cavity is connected to the through-hole.The loudspeaker mould group of the utility model increases the volume of back cavity, when filling sound absorption powder in back cavity, the capacity for the powder that absorbs sound in loudspeaker mould group is also increased, separator is isolated in sound absorption powder and remaining sundries outside loudspeaker monomer, can improve the low frequency performance of product and reduce F0.

Loudspeaker mould group
[technical field]
The utility model relates to electroacoustic transduction field, a kind of particularly loudspeaker mould group.
[background technique]
Loudspeaker mould group is widely used in the portability electronic equipment such as mobile phone, laptop.With these portability electricity The fast development of sub- equipment, people are more and more stronger to its Functional Requirement, and the loudspeaker mould group being applied thereon is also corresponding fast Develop fastly.In addition, with the needs of the lightening development of mobile phone, to the quality of wherein used Microspeaker mould group It is required that also higher and higher.And playing device of the loudspeaker as phonetic function, the size direct relation of the back cavity of loudspeaker mould group To the promotion of product acoustical behavior.
In the Microspeaker mould group of the relevant technologies, loudspeaker mould group includes having the shell of accommodating space and being contained in Accommodating space is separated into ante-chamber and back cavity by the loudspeaker monomer in it, loudspeaker monomer, back cavity finite volume, therefore in back cavity Fillable sound absorption powder is also limited, is unfavorable for promoting the low frequency performance of product and reduces F0.Therefore, it is necessary to provide a kind of new The loudspeaker mould group of structure.

[specific embodiment]
The utility model is described in further detail below by specific embodiment combination attached drawing, so as to more preferably Ground understands the advantages of the embodiment of the utility model and its various aspects.Below in an example, embodiment party in detail below is provided The purpose of formula is easy for becoming apparent from the content of the utility model thorough explanation, rather than limitations of the present invention.
In conjunction with Fig. 1 to Fig. 3, the utility model provides a kind of loudspeaker mould group 100, including upper casing 1, connects and enclose with the lid of upper casing 1 Lower casing 3 at accommodating space 10 and the loudspeaker monomer 2 being housed in accommodating space 10, upper casing 1 and lower casing 3 collectively form loudspeaking The shell of device mould group 100.The loudspeaker monomer 2 is including magnetic circuit system 21, vibrational system 22 and for fixing magnetic circuit system 21 Frame 23, wherein magnetic circuit system 21 includes lower clamp plate 211, the magnet steel 212 on lower clamp plate 211 and is attached at magnet steel 212 Pole piece 213, vibrational system 22 include being fixed on the vibrating diaphragm 221 of 23 side of frame and for driving 221 vibration sounding of vibrating diaphragm Accommodating space 10 is divided into ante-chamber 24, the back cavity 25 opposite with ante-chamber 24 by voice coil 222, loudspeaker monomer 2.
In the present embodiment, as shown in Figures 2 and 3, magnetic circuit system 21 includes running through lower clamp plate 211, magnet steel 212 and pole The through-hole 214 of core 213, the shape of through-hole 214 are round rectangle, and through-hole 214 is arranged in lower clamp plate 211, magnet steel 212 and pole piece 213 middle section, back cavity 25 are connected to through-hole 214, and separator 216, separator is arranged far from 212 side of magnet steel in pole piece 213 216 are completely covered through-hole 214.
Preferably, pole piece 213 is recessed to form recessed portion 2131 far from the upper surface of 212 side of magnet steel, and separator 216 is placed in In recessed portion 2131.
It is furthermore preferred that the upper surface of separator 216 is concordant with the upper surface of pole piece 213.
In the other embodiments of the utility model, magnet steel 212 is not limited to that the central location of lower clamp plate is arranged in, It may include the magnet steel for being set to any position on lower clamp plate 211, lower clamp plate 211, magnetic can also be arranged in through-hole 214 according to demand The arbitrary region of steel 212 and pole piece 213, the shape of through-hole 214 can be round rectangle, ellipse or polygon.
Lower clamp plate 211 is its lower surface far from 212 side of magnet steel, and lower clamp plate 211 further includes by its following table towards magnet steel 212 Direction is recessed the groove 215 to be formed, and groove 215 is connected to through-hole 214 and extends to the side of lower clamp plate 211.When through-hole 214 is outer When object shelters from, groove 215 can realize the air circulation between the back cavity 25 and loudspeaker monomer 2 of loudspeaker mould group.
Through-hole 214 is connected to back cavity 25, can increase the volume of back cavity 25, in other embodiments, if loudspeaker mould group Need to fill sound absorption powder in 100, the utility model can realize that sound absorption powder packed expires through-hole 214 and back cavity 25, to increase The filling total amount of sound absorption powder, in other words, other than the space that loudspeaker monomer 2 occupies, rest part is stuffed entirely with absorbing sound Powder.
Separator 216 can will sound absorption powder, remaining sundries isolation sealing outside loudspeaker monomer 2, avoid sound absorption powder, Remaining sundries enters the inner space of loudspeaker monomer 2.
Preferably, sound absorption powder, remaining sundries but also ventilation is not only isolated, it can be achieved that loudspeaker monomer 2 in separator 216 Air circulation between internal and back cavity 25.
The sound absorption powder of setting compensation air pressure in through-hole 214 and back cavity 25, can reduce the resonance frequency of loudspeaker mould group 100 Rate promotes low frequency response, functions similarly to the effect of enlarged cavities, improves low frequency performance, reduces F0.
Compared with prior art, the loudspeaker mould group of the utility model significantly increases back cavity volume, can improve product Low frequency performance and reduction F0.
